Mary wanted to determine which type of fertilizer would help her plants grow taller. She got 16 plant pots andd scooped 2 cups o

f the same type of soil in each. Then she planted 1 sunflower seed in each plant pot. The first four pots were placed in her garden to grow. No fertilizer was added to this group. Mary did this to see how tall sunflower plants would grow under normal conditions. In the next four pots she added Miracle Grow. In the four pots she added Grow Rite and the last four pots she added Perlite. She placed all the plant pots in the same are of the garden.
How many trials were conducted?

Mary conducted four trials:

1. One with no fertilizer

2. One with Miracle Grow

3. One with Grow Rite

4. One with Perlite

She used four pots per trial, for a total of 16 pots.
